Electric Stove Fireplaces - A Convenient, Energy Efficient Heating Solution

Electric stove fireplaces are a popular option for traditional heating solutions. They offer a sophisticated design and modern convenience. This trend is driven primarily by their energy efficiency as well as their safety and ease of installation.

These fires are designed to look like real fireplaces that burn wood, complete with LED glowing logs. They also feature various flame effects. Some are freestanding while others can be built into mantels or a wall that you design.

Safety

There's nothing like the warm glow of a fire crackling on a cold winter day, however, real fireplaces require extensive maintenance to keep them looking and working at their peak. Wood burning fireplaces generate ash and smoke, which must be removed from the area around the fireplace and cleaned regularly to avoid dangerous creosote buildup. Additionally, chimneys have to be maintained and cleaned to prevent dangerous smoke and chimney fires.  electric fireplaces with heat  eliminate the need for these laborious tasks, which makes them the safe and hassle-free method to enjoy a warm fire without the work.

In contrast to wood-burning stoves, which emit harmful gases that can be hazardous to health electric stove fireplace heaters do not emit any fumes when they are turned on, which makes them an ideal choice for people with respiratory problems or asthma. Electric fireplaces are more secure for homes with pets or children because they don't make use of substances that are flammable.

Many electric fireplaces are designed to be safe. They come with an automatic shutoff that ensures the appliance is not left on for long periods of time. Some are also equipped with a flame failure protection which shuts off the heat source in the event that the flames are out to prevent dangerous suffocation. Other safety features include cool-to touch surfaces to protect against burns, as well as tip-over protection, so that the device is not accidentally knocked down by children or pets.

Electric fireplaces are perfect for rooms that have high ceilings but with little insulation because they do not generate a lot of heat. They can easily be used in conjunction with the space heater or existing heating system in the home to provide warmth throughout the entire room.

Electric fireplaces can still be dangerous if they are not used correctly. Always be sure to follow the manufacturer's guidelines, never leave a fireplace unattended, and remove any flammable materials from the fireplace to avoid accidents. It is important to check the heating element and cord regularly for signs of wear. Cords that are frayed or damaged could cause fire.

Style

Imagine reading a book or sipping your favorite drink and sitting in front of an open flame. Electric fireplace stoves can recreate this warm and relaxing experience. Many people do not get to experience it because of their busy schedules or simply because they don't have access wood. Electric fireplaces are heaters that look like traditional log, coal or gas-burning fireplaces. Certain models employ LED screens to give the appearance of flames, while others use water vapor technology to create realistic smoke effects.

These features do not produce flames and emit no harmful fumes. They are more secure than traditional fireplaces. They don't release harmful smoke, and therefore are an ideal choice for homes with asthma or respiratory issues.

Electric stove fireplaces are easy to install and don't require complex venting systems. They can be used in almost every room in the home to create ambiance. They can be placed in places where a wood-burning fire is not possible, like an apartment or small house.

They come in a variety of sizes, ranging from freestanding fireplaces that are 12 inches high and 20 inches wide to built-in stoves that are integrated into walls or other pieces of furniture. Some of the smaller models are just 6 inches in depth and are ideal for small spaces. Larger models can be placed in rooms and walls that provide ample heating for spaces up to 500 square feet.

Many electric fireplaces are available in a variety of styles and can be customized with a custom set of accessories to match any style. Some of the most well-known accessories include different log installments to simulate real wood black rocks that look like natural river rocks or coal, and LED lighting sets that can be used to modify the appearance of the faux flames. These accessories operate independently of the temperature settings and are safe to use, removing the risk of burns.

Some electric fireplaces are able to be used without heat all year long, whereas others come with a remote control which allows the user to adjust the flame and ember settings from a distance. They also have timers that can be set to shut the fireplace off automatically after a specific amount of time.

Energy efficiency

When looking at any kind of heating device efficiency is usually a top consideration. This is particularly true for electric fireplaces, which are a convenient, energy-efficient alternative to traditional wood burning units. They are an excellent choice for homes and apartments that use zone heating. The heating is only used in areas where people spend the most time. So, you can conserve energy and your heating system won't have to work as hard to keep the house warm.

The energy usage of an electric fireplace is mostly determined by the quantity of heat it generates and the capacity to distribute it. The amount of Btu's (British thermal units) that an electric fireplace produces is typically displayed on the unit, or in the description or specifications. The more the Btu number the greater amount of heat will be generated by the fireplace. Certain models also come with specific energy-saving features such as thermostats and infrared technology.

The kind of unit and the frequency at which it is used determines if an electric fireplace is efficient or not. The fan-driven heaters circulate heated air throughout the room through an electrically heated coil. This type of heating is perfect for small to moderately sized areas and is more energy efficient than infrared systems which are suitable for larger spaces.
